Esther Reyes, executive director of the Austin Immigrant Rights Coalition, will speak about the current status of the immigration reform legislation, identifying ways people can help put pressure on legislators to create a just immigration policy as well as contribute to local organizing and community building.

The Austin Immigrant Rights Coalition promotes human rights and dignity, and social and economic justice for immigrants through community organizing, policy advocacy and public education.

Reyes, a Mexican immigrant raised in Texas, has worked with immigrant communities since her undergraduate years at Baylor University. She earned a Master’s in Social Work at the University of Pennsylvania.
